**Checklist item 14 — Watchdog verification (KioskPilot Vero)**

Before signing off, confirm the watchdog process restarts the kiosk shell within 30 seconds of a simulated freeze. New team members: use the staging unit in the Harlowe lab, never a field kiosk. Trigger the freeze with the test harness, watch the recovery log, and verify the splash screen does not loop more than once. If recovery exceeds two attempts, escalate before release. Record the watchdog build you validated against, shown below.

trace token, yageg-fahaf: htk3_4d6

### Action item: Harrowfield gateway buffering

During the outage, the Harrowfield telemetry gateway dropped readings from roughly forty tractors because its in-memory buffer had no overflow policy. Owner for the fix is the Fieldwire team: add disk-backed spill, cap retention at six hours, and alert when the buffer exceeds half capacity. Target is two sprints out. Progress will be reported at this sync until closed. Design notes, capacity math, and the review checklist are being tracked on the internal page:

runbook for yahop-tajep: https://jenkins.olvarqstack.internal/settings

**Vendor Note: Scanlight Static-Analysis Baseline**

Our static-analysis vendor, Scanlight, maintains a baseline file (`scanlight-baseline.yml`) that suppresses pre-existing findings so new code is judged cleanly. Do not add suppressions to this file yourself; baseline changes go through the vendor's review process per our contract. If Scanlight flags something you believe is a false positive, open a triage ticket instead. Questions about the baseline process or vendor SLAs go to the address below.

alerts address for kafof-bagag: kasael@olvarqdyn.corp

// Blue-green deploy hook for the Tallyhop billing worker.
// Heads up, on-call: this client pings the switchboard service
// to flip traffic between slots. If the flip hangs, green stays
// dark and invoices queue harmlessly — don't panic, just retry.
// The switchboard call authenticates with the key below.

app token of hawif-kafof = kto15_B3AN0KfpZRy4TLc